What’s the Deal with Tissue Culture Plants?
Tiny plants. Big benefits. Zero unwanted surprises.
Grown in a Lab (On Purpose)
These aren’t your average aquarium plants.
Tissue culture plants are grown in pristine lab conditions — no pests, no snails, no algae. Just vibrant, healthy growth suspended in a sealed pot of nutrient gel that looks like dessert (but please, don’t).
Why They’re a Big Deal
- 100% algae-free — start clean, stay clean
- No snails — unless you’re into surprise hitchhikers
- Pesticide-free — safe for shrimp, snails, and sensitive fish
- Incredible value — you get heaps of plant once it’s split and planted
- Long shelf life — lasts weeks sealed in its cup (great for planning your scape)

Cryptocoryne wendtii 'Red', or red wendtii, is a hardy rosette crypt with wavy, textured leaves that carry warm reddish-brown tones. Its compact, bushy shape suits the foreground to mid-ground, where it adds depth and contrast against greener plants.
The colour shifts with your setup. In a low-tech tank with softer light and no CO2 it settles into brown and bronze tones, while stronger light, a nutrient-rich substrate and added CO2 pull out deeper reds. It is a rosette that spreads slowly by runners into dense, low-maintenance clusters, and the thick leaves shrug off grazing from herbivorous fish, so it works happily in community and nano tanks. If you see some melt after planting, that is normal for crypts and new leaves grow back adapted to your water.
This plant is grown in sterile tissue culture and arrives in a densely packed cup, free of snails, algae, pests and disease, giving your aquascape a clean and healthy start.
Care at a glance
- Placement: Foreground to mid-ground
- Lighting: Low
- CO2: Low, not required
- Growth rate: Slow
- Difficulty: Beginner
- Colour: Brown Red
How to plant your tissue culture Cryptocoryne
- Rinse the clear nutrient gel from the base of the plant.
- Divide it into small portions.
- Plant each portion into the substrate with tweezers, spaced so it can fill in.
- Leave the roots undisturbed while it settles.
